Sustainable integration of renewable fuels in local transportation
SEAFUEL aims to use renewable resources across the Atlantic Area to power local transport fleets and support the shift towards a low-carbon economy. The project will use the expertise and infrastructure of the partners in renewable energy, namely solar, wind and marine, to demonstrate the viability of hydrogen as a fuel to be used by the local transport authorities. Success of the project will promote a sustainable transport system that can be adopted by other Atlantic regions.
Hyenergy's part in SEAFUEL
HyEnergy are participating in the project in a number of ways. We are providing hydrogen expertise to assist the physical implementation of hydrogen technologies, such as fuel cell vehicles and a refuelling station. As well as, producing a number of hydrogen roadmaps for regions within the project (Tenerife, Madeira, West of Ireland, South West England and Northern Ireland) looking at how hydrogen can improve locally seen energy challenges.
